RUNAWAY!

WAS committed to the jail of Washington county Maryland, as a runaway on the 28th ult., a bright molatto boy, who gave his name to the committing magistrate as CHARLES SCOTT, and now calls himself Daniel Dailey ; has thick lips, of pleasant countenance when spoken to, five feet one inch high, about 17 years of age, had on a straw hat, drab linsey coat, silk vest, white cotton drill pants and fine shoes ; says he is bound to Mr. Wm. S. Haslum of Howard county, Md., for a term of years and has but a short time to stay. The owner of the above described negro is required to come forth prove his property, pay charges and take him away, else he will be discharged according to law.
October 4, ’54.       

WM. LOGAN, Sheriff.

Nat. Intelligencer, Balt. Clipper, and Easton Gazette, publish 3t.
